As far as i kno IBA is the active ingredient in most rooting gels and powders and it occurs naturally in callous tissue. IBA just makes it easier for the plant to root. BT also occurs naturally in plants. The stuff that is sold is mass produced by genetically engineering bacteria to make a shit load.

btw they do make organic rooting hormone google it.
